as one stage empties
slow shuffle exit
another curtain will
rise
waiting for that spark
an instant in time
silent explosion
within
stylus on rock face
outline of past forms
a mountain's sudden
call
as eagle marks
still moments
above a darkened
gorge
brooding dawn
fights clouds'
urgent
cries
and man's spirit
lifts high and
at last
flies
free
